Title :
A survey on zero-forcing beamformer design under per-antenna power constraints for multiuser MIMO systems

Abstract :
Zero-forcing beamforming (ZFBF) under perantenna power constraint (PAPC) is a popular research topic. A survey is carried out in this paper to show the important results in the literature in this area. Particularly, it has been found that there are two research lines for this topic. One research line is to find the optimal solutions based on the interior point method. Another line is focused on the low complexity and parallel implementations. Important results are presented for both lines.
